6 FAQs about [Egypt micro power generation system]

Which sites are more suitable for Mini and micro hydropower in Egypt?

The eight sites are more suitable for peak load plants, but Damietta and Zefta are appropriate by less priority for baseload plants. The study introduces a new approach to assess the potential of mini and micro hydropower in Egypt, depending on MCA, FDCs, and CFs of the proposed plants. Eight sites in different locations are selected to be studied.

What is the potential of mini and micro-hydropower in Egypt?

The potential of mini and micro-hydropower in Egypt is very promising. The annual energy from the eight studied sites is estimated by 200 GWh according to the daily hydraulic data of the year 2017. Damietta barrage takes priority as the weight value of criteria is the highest value by 2.85, and its annual energy is estimated by 78.5 GWh.

Is small hydropower possible in Egypt?

Conclusion This paper presented a preliminary feasibility study and a detailed assessment of small hydro energy potential in Egypt. The paper investigated the small hydropower at eight sites in Delta-Egypt.

Can small hydropower be used in Nile Delta-Egypt?

This paper investigates the small hydro energy potential at selected locations in Nile Delta-Egypt and presents a feasibility study of small hydropower for these locations. The head and water flow rates for the past five years are used to find out the hydro energy potential.

Can Egypt manufacture solar and wind energy components?

Egypt has a substantial potential for manufacturing solar and wind energy components. For example, wind turbine towers are manufactured locally and hence they are cost-competitive in Egypt. However, the local manufacturing of the other components, such as the blades and related electronics, is still not happening.

Is 95% of Egypt's hydropower already used?

There is a common misconception that at least 95% of Egypt’s potential hydropower has already been used, which does not reflect reality. Currently, only five hydropower plants operate along the river Nile, from Aswan high dam to Assiut barrage. The total installed capacity is around 2840 MW.
